How many international students does Exeter have?
Facts and figures
Fee Status | 2017/8 | 2020/1 |
---|---|---|
Home/EU | 18,329 | 22,156 |
International | 4,211 | 5,140 |
Total | 22,540 | 27,296 |

Where do Exeter students live?
Not all of our accommodation is located on campus, we have 30% of our self-catered undergraduate accommodation located off campus. All of our catered accommodation is located on the Streatham campus. If you are located off campus, this means: maximum walk of 30 minutes to your campus.
Where do most students live in Exeter?
Longbrook Street and Pennsylvania Road
The area enjoys the flow of students between town and campus centres around Penny Road and Longbrook Street, with Longbrook being the bottom, i.e., closer to town, and Penny road being the top part of the road and closer to the University campus.
